CloseScripture – Acts 17:1-4 & 22-31 Application – ● How has this message changed your thinking about engaging the unbelievers in your life? ● What would “your worldview is not working” statements look like when speaking with the actual people you interact with each day? ● Scripture says: but now he commands all people everywhere to repent, because he has fixed a day on which he will judge the world in righteousness by a man whom he has appointed; and of this he has given assurance to all by raising him from the dead.” How does this statement speak to the importance and urgency of sharing our faith?
